WebBarbara Hale (April 18, 1922 January 26, 2017) was an American actress who portrayed legal secretary Della Street in the dramatic television series Perry Mason (19571966), earning her a 1959 Emmy Award for Outstanding Supporting Actress in a Drama Series.She reprised the role in 30 Perry Mason made-for-television movies (19851995). [12], Hale died at her home in Sherman Oaks, California, on January 26, 2017, at age 94 of complications from chronic obstructive pulmonary disease. Della Street is the fictional secretary of Perry Mason in the long-running series of novels, short stories, films, and radio and television programs featuring the fictional defense attorney created by Erle Stanley Gardner. 2023 Salve Investidor Todos os direitos reservados.
